However, an updated premium version just released this week called Doki Doki Literature Club Plus, and it features new side stories, music, and a visual upgrade to 1080p.

Despite its cutesy cover art and adorable trailer filled with lighthearted music, it came bearing the warning words “this game is not suitable for children or those who are easily disturbed,” and I’d say that might be a bit of an understatement. The original release of Doki Doki Literature Club was, to put it lightly, a pretty dang intense experience.
